The bank expects the stock to stay structurally crowded given its scarcity value, industry leadership and leverage to a multi-decade growth story.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">Catalysts UBS is watching this year include further contract price upside, meaningful AP1000 announcements or government support, plans for physical uranium futures, and continued supply challenges among incumbent producers.  <\/p>\n<p>            Contract prices near record highs          <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">Term contract prices have risen in nearly every month this year, reaching $96 per pound, up 20% year-over-year. UBS said recent tenders have reportedly attracted large volumes, with contract structures typically incorporating price floors of $75 to $77 per pound and ceilings as high as $155 per pound. UBS&#8217;s own real price estimate sits at $100 per pound.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">Contracting activity is now concentrated on deliveries between 2031 and 2035, with some utilities already extending procurement plans into the 2040s, a trend UBS said highlights growing concern over long-term supply availability. The bank believes utilities are increasingly prioritizing security of supply amid persistent production delivery risks, geopolitical uncertainty and an expanding reactor pipeline.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">Demand visibility continues to improve through reactor life extensions, new-build momentum, AP1000 deployment and potential small modular reactor announcements, UBS said, while the long lead times required to bring new mine supply online limit the industry&#8217;s ability to respond quickly. The bank views record term prices and accelerating utility procurement as further evidence of a structurally tightening uranium market, even as spot prices and equities have shown weakness.  <\/p>\n<p>            Westinghouse seen as underappreciated growth driver         <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">UBS argued the market is not fully valuing Cameco&#8217;s stake in Westinghouse, which combines a highly recurring services and fuel business tied to its large installed reactor base with significant growth optionality from new reactor construction.  <\/p>\n<p class=\"text text-block paragraph text-left neo-font-paragraph-xl-reg  yf-18d6y07\" style=\"text-decoration: none; font-style: normal; text-transform: none; text-align: inherit; font-variant-numeric: normal;\">The AP1000 reactor design is well positioned to benefit from accelerating global nuclear deployment, UBS said, with each new reactor generating upfront engineering and procurement revenue as well as decades of high-margin fuel and services income. The bank believes the market largely reflects only currently contracted projects while assigning limited value to the future incremental pipeline, which it sees as a source of meaningful, if delayed, upside in the coming years.  <\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"Cameco gets UBS upgrade on strengthening uranium bull case Proactive uses images sourced from Shutterstock Cameco Corporation (TSX:CCO)&hellip;\n","protected":false},"author":2,"featured_media":108685,"comment_status":"","ping_status":"","sticky":false,"template":"","format":"standard","meta":{"footnotes":"","_share_on_mastodon":"0"},"categories":[129],"tags":[52940,45029,2486,52938,52937,716,52941,223,52936,52939],"class_list":["post-108684","post","type-post","status-publish","format-standard","has-post-thumbnail","category-ubs","tag-bull-case","tag-cameco","tag-compound-annual-growth-rate","tag-contract-price","tag-contract-prices","tag-nuclear-power","tag-record-highs","tag-ubs","tag-uranium-market","tag-uranium-supply"],"share_on_mastodon":{"url":"https:\/\/pubeurope.com\/@ch\/116994107283539051","error":""},"_links":{"self":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/108684","targetHints":{"allow":["GET"]}}],"collection":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ts"}],"about":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/types\/post"}],"author":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/users\/2"}],"replies":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/comments?post=108684"}],"version-history":[{"count":0,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/posts\/108684\/revisions"}],"wp:featuredmedia":[{"emb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media\/108685"}],"wp:attachment":[{"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/media?parent=108684"}],"wp:term":[{"taxonomy":"category","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/categories?post=108684"},{"taxonomy":"post_tag","embeddable":true,"href":"https:\/\/www.europesays.com\/ch\/wp-json\/wp\/v2\/tags?post=108684"}],"curies":[{"name":"wp","href":"https:\/\/api.w.org\/{rel}","templated":true}]}}
